TOCCATA ON CHRIST THE LORD arr. Diane Bish

Sdílet
Vložit
  • čas přidán 17. 02. 2009
  • During the second inaugural concert series, Diane dedicates the new 5 manual, 205 rank Möller organ at Calvary Church in Charlotte, North Carolina in 1990.
